    Nintendo are still on QOL. They mentioned it in their latest financial results earlier this month.

    Nintendo is still working on a "Quality of Life" product
    “We are working on the development of a new product that improves people’s QOL (Quality of Life) in enjoyable ways. Our aim is to enable consumers to make daily efforts to improve their QOL in a fun manner by making sleep and fatigue status visible and offering various services based on this information.”

    http://nintendotoday.com/nintendo-is-still-working-on-a-quality-of-life-product/

    It doesn't sound like anything interesting to do with gaming.
